Understanding Different Karate Styles
When you start exploring karate, understanding the different styles can dramatically enhance your training experience. Each style has one-of-a-kind strategies, viewpoints, and concentrates.
As an example, Shotokan emphasizes effective strikes and straight movements, while Goju-Ryu blends difficult and soft methods, including circular movements. If you favor a more fluid strategy, consider Wado-Ryu, which prioritizes evasion and consistency.
Kyokushin, on the other hand, is understood for its full-contact sparring and rigorous training regimen. As you assess your rate of interests and goals, consider what reverberates with you most.

Assessing Instructors and Educating Atmospheres
As you search for the best martial arts courses, evaluating instructors and training settings is essential for your success and comfort.
Begin by observing the instructors' qualifications and experience. A qualified teacher shouldn't just have experience in martial arts but likewise have strong training abilities. Try to find someone who connects clearly and shows real rate of interest in their trainees' development.
Next, inspect the training atmosphere. Is the dojo tidy, organized, and secure? Consider the course size; smaller sized courses frequently permit more customized interest.
Take notice of the ambience-- does it really feel welcoming and encouraging? Last but not least, don't be reluctant to ask present trainees concerning their experiences. Their insights can give important details to help you make the most effective choice for your martial arts trip.
